    Honestly, when I read the first chapter I thought this novel is focus on dual-cultivation hahaha but turn out it's not like that. At first we might confuse about the "immoral system" and how this system works. So far the author has done a great job to developing this novel, from the story line and the characters. Even though sometimes I feel like to punch the MC hahaha (please forgive me XD) but I believe that the author will make a progress about her personality in the future. And now I'm following this story in my daily basis and I'm quite satisfied with the author's job. Well done
